Hi, #400294 suggests that the Debian exim4 packages go to some way to sanizite input delivered via debconf. I am wondering how to properly do this.
One would want to either build a state machine or to loop around all debconf questions until the sanitazion has passed. And one needs debconf templates for all possible error messages. This sounds like being a pain to actually do, but could be eased inside debconf when #400294 is addressed. And to make things worse: One usually writes out debconf information to config files. In the (rather common case) where these config files are postprocessed, once need to do input sanitazion there as well. Doubled bug potential. What is the recommended way to do this?
